Welcome to 7 June Ave in Brampton - a beautifully updated and renovated 3-bedroom, 2-bathroom home, perfect for families, first-time buyers, or investors. This move-in-ready property features a spacious living area enhanced with LED pot lights throughout, flowing seamlessly into a generous dining space-ideal for both everyday living and entertaining. The home showcases stylish contrasting flooring and a modern kitchen with ample space for cooking and storage. Each bedroom is generously sized and includes large closets, providing comfort and functionality. The upgraded bathroom offers a sleek, contemporary design with a full-glass stand-up shower. Conveniently located in a desirable neighbourhood with easy access to public transit, major highways, schools, parks, and a wide range of local amenities, this home offers both comfort and convenience in one exceptional package.

Queen Street Corridor, Brampton is a west GTA ne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, salespeople and manufacturing workers. It has a higher than average population of immigrants from Jamaica.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of babies, kids aged 5 to 9 and adults aged 30 to 39.
